Optiv’s Red Light Records continues to impress with its ability to curate the filthiest sounds the planet has to offer. From newcomers and OG tech-funk soldiers alike, Red Light has been on a non-stop tear lately, shredding the dancefloor with that untouchable dark and heavy sound that is guaranteed to have the squad up in arms.

Check the latest salvo in their ongoing assault on the senses with Traced dropping a dirty pair of tunes that channel his signature apocalyptic vibes into a synapse-twisting onslaught of heavyweight energy. While “Darker Days” with Dark D brings on the pain in the most exquisite way, the murky “Killer” on the flip grabs hold of that jugular right from the get-go and wastes no time dropping the hammer. Unfurling like a hyperkinetic thrill ride through the battered dreamscape of some broken beast, expect to get a proper thrashing before being spit out the other side.
